About Peotone

Set in the northeastern part of Illinois, Peotone is a small town, home to 4,228 residents as of the latest Census estimates.

Peotone holds the status of an incorporated village, one of the most intimate forms of local government in America. The community covers 2.02 square miles, giving it a balanced suburban layout with room to breathe at roughly 2,093 residents per square mile.
